This week, January 3, 2011, we will be painting a floral scene. You will need the following items in order to get the correct effect for the painting:
One painting kit from Grumbacher Paint which includes red, yellow, blue and white Academy Acrylic Paint, 2 brushes, 2 canvas boards, and one palette knife.
In addition to this kit you might want to bring a plastic cup, paper plate, and additional canvas boards as found in Michael's.
Other colors you might be interested in purchasing are Alizarin Crimson and Hooker's Green Academy Acrylic Paint. These two colors will be essential in getting the correct coloration for this painting.
At the end of the lesson you will have a painting you can take home and frame.
